Serving APIs from Lambda@Edge offers more latency benefit than serving APIs from API-Gateway + Lambda stack, if my understanding is correct.
Plus, cost of API-Gateway ($3.5/million call) + Lambda ($0.2/million call) == $3.7 / million call seems to be more expensive than Lambda@Edge ($0.6 / million call).
If both of the above observations are true, shouldn't we all migrate our API-Gateway + Lambda (for those who use this stack) to lambda@edge stack?
Lambda@Edge is primarily event driven for requests, yes the latency is reduced but it is designed to be used with an origin. Even if you have the Lambda@Edge function your CloudFront distribution would still need to reach out to the origin.

The price you refer to is for REST API, bare in mind there 3 kinds of API the cheapest is HTTP API which costs $1.00 per million requests.
